RIEDESEL v. TOWNE

No. 2433

66 Wyo. 160 (1949)

206 P.2d 747

JOHN K. RIEDESEL AND LILIAN E. RIEDESEL, sometimes known as Lillian E. Riedesel, Plaintiffs and Respondents, vs. MAURICE M. TOWNE, et. al., Defendants, and J.E. HARRIS, Defendant and Appellant.

Supreme Court of Wyoming

May 31, 1949


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

For Plaintiffs and Respondents, the cause was submitted on the brief of Mr. F.K. Dukes of Laramie, Wyoming.

For Defendant and Appellant the cause was submitted on the brief of G.R. McConnell of Laramie, Wyoming.


OPINION

RINER, Chief Justice.

John K. Riedesel and Lillian E. Riedesel, his wife, as plaintiffs brought a suit to quiet title to certain lands in Albany County, Wyoming, against J.E. Harris and others as defendants in the District Court of that county. All of the defendants other than Harris, though filing an answer in form a general denial, took no part in the trial, and judgment was taken against them accordingly...
